The Sony Xperia Z2 (codename Sirius ) was introduced on 24 February 2014 at MWC 2014 and is a full HD Android - smartphone from the Xperia series of the company Sony . The model sold in Germany has the type designation D6503 , which is Sony's World variant with LTE.

The device was delivered with Android version 4.4.2 KitKat , revised with the Sony UI . In November 2014, an update to version 4.4.4 was released, with which the Sony Xperia Z3 was launched shortly before . The Android version 5.0.2 Lollipop was released as an update in April 2015, in September 2015 the update to version 5.1.1 Lollipop was distributed. On April 9, 2016, Sony started handing out the Android 6.0.1 Marshmallow update.

Display

The Sony Xperia Z2 has a 5.2 inch (13.2 cm) Triluminos TFT display with a resolution of 1920 × 1080 pixels (approx. 424 ppi pixel density ) and a color space of 16 million colors. The integrated X-Reality for mobile image processor supports the GPU Adreno 330.
The touch screen also supports multi-touch - gestures with up to ten fingers.

camera

With the 1 / 2.3 inch Exmor RS for mobile , the camera is the third smartphone, after the Xperia Z and Xperia Z1, to allow HDR video recording. In addition, the 20.7 MP main camera - in addition to the 2.2 MP front camera - offers other features such as a flash with pulsating LED and photo light, autofocus , focusing and recording by tapping, geotagging , an image stabilizer, and red-eye reduction , Self-timer and face and smile detection. design

The appearance of the Xperia Z2 was developed according to the OmniBalance concept, with the front or back and the edges (not the corners) coated with glass. The edges are framed by aluminum. At 8.2 mm thick, the Xperia Z2 is slightly thinner than the Xperia Z1.

Connectivity

The Xperia Z2 supports data transmission via WLAN with the common 802.11a / b / g / n / ac standard in the 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z band. NFC enables the transfer of data, for example by touching two NFC-enabled devices. One of the implementations of NFC are the SmartTags , which z. B. are offered by Sony. Settings and / or actions can be assigned to these “SmartTags” in different colors, thus simplifying device settings. Bluetooth 4.0 enables the use of Bluetooth Low Energy or Bluetooth Smart .

strength

The case of the Xperia Z2 is, like its predecessor, the Xperia Z1, waterproof and dustproof according to the IP58 standard. This means that dust in harmful quantities and a 30-minute submergence in 1.5 m deep water does not cause any damage.

Evaluation and criticism

In expert tests such as B. the magazine " Connect " particularly praised the persistence and the good integration into the Sony ecosystem, but criticized the weak reception in the GSM network.
